Development of a new pre-packed sand-retaining cell
摘要:Sand retaining media plugging in sand control wells has become a common and urgent problem in the oil and gas industry. However, no unified analysis or agreed industry standards on sand retaining media have been reported recently. This study presents new pre-packed sand retaining media to overcome several limitations in existing plugging tests for sand retaining media. The advantages of the new sand retaining media plugging cell are incorporated to: I) the measurements of fluid pressures that are near the base pipe surface and the internal and external surfaces of sand control screens to allow in situ measurement of the sand retaining media drop pressure; ii) delivering a uniform sand slurry over the entire screen surface, thereby ensuring the retention of uniform solid particles over sand control screens by placing a small mixing instrument inside the cell; iii) the weight of produced sand from sand retaining media is measured; iv) the law of sand retention on the sand control screen is analyzed by using an electron microscope(EM)and a scanning electron microscope (SEM); and v) a transparent cell body that allows sand retaining media plugging and fine migration through pre-pack gravel observed. Parameters, such as gravel thickness, filling rate of gravel layer, flow velocity, and particle size distribution of solid particles in the sand slurry should be quantified during the test. In particular, the cell can be used to quantitatively and systematically analyze the clogging process of sand retaining media, which can aid sand control workers in clearly analyzing the plugging mechanism of the sand retaining media and providing considerable technical guidance for developing unconsolidated sandstone reservoirs.
